Iris Fernandes, Postdoc from the section for the Physics of Ice, Climate and Earth at the Niels Bohr Institute in Copenhagen, describes the content of her talk:
"This presentation introduces our method in high-resolution reconstruction of the lunar surface, focusing on how multi-angular imaging and reflectance-constrained methods enable the generation of more physically consistent elevation and terrain models.
I will present results from our framework, illustrating improvements in spatial detail and surface fidelity compared with existing datasets, and discuss validation strategies and remaining challenges.
The talk will also outline how such high-quality surface models support landing-site assessment, geological interpretation, and mission planning, providing context for their relevance to upcoming lunar exploration efforts, including the Máni mission."
Iris Fernandes' current projects:
"My scientific activities focus on geophysics, specifically in planetary exploration, using advanced computational modelling techniques. My work involves high-resolution topographic mapping and geological exploration of planetary surfaces, particularly the Moon, utilizing methods that enhance the resolution of topographic data by integrating planetary images with laser altimetry data. My research includes the development of probabilistic models to estimate uncertainties in surface and subsurface imaging. My primary contributions include refining techniques for improving topographic resolution from ~60 meters per pixel to sub-pixel levels, allowing for detailed surface feature detection such as small craters and potential resource sites. Additionally, my work addresses the challenges of mapping in areas with limited data availability, such as the Moon’s surface, by applying innovative solutions to upscale topography maps, thereby supporting risk assessment for future human settlement and in-situ resource utilization (ISRU) strategies."
